Sheriff’s Office investigates shooting in Campti

 
Natchitoches Parish Sheriff’s Detectives started investigating a shooting that occurred on Aug. 10 around 7:23 pm. NPSO Patrol Operations Bureau deputies and Natchitoches Regional Medical Center EMS responded to NATCOM 911 Center reports of a man being shot and lying in the parking lot of a Campti apartment complex located in the 100 block of Robieu Street in Campti.
 
Deputies and EMS arrived on scene finding a citizen rendering aid to a 33-year-old Campti man suffering from multiple life-threatening gunshot wounds. An air medical helicopter was placed on stand-by.
 
Deputies taped off the crime scene and learned that the suspect(s) had fled the scene. No descriptions of suspects were provided to responding units.
 
Detectives assigned to the NPSO Criminal Investigations Division were contacted and responded to the scene. Detectives photographed and processed the crime scene which included the collection of evidence and bullet casings. Detectives also canvassed the area speaking to residents asking for assistance in the investigation.
 
The victim was transported from the scene to Natchitoches Regional Medical Center in critical condition and later transferred to a regional trauma center.
 
Sheriff Wright said the investigation remains active and ongoing. Detectives ask that if you have any information that may assist in this investigation to please contact the NPSO Criminal Investigations Bureau at 318-357-7830.
